Output 66a46a356526fca6ebd0c72dd258e1bb58f69a0c31189a6b6e8a063897bc6dbe:35

value
1398519
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c1dfb20f013538867dd5c41ad3c3c6bd142a7d3 OP_EQUAL
address
35iHa6gHJjy1Pfho3bCZKcbMy48TSBVoEs
transaction
66a46a356526fca6ebd0c72dd258e1bb58f69a0c31189a6b6e8a063897bc6dbe
spent
true